Router Scan v2.60 is a specialized network security tool developed by Stas'M to audit and identify vulnerabilities in wireless routers and other network devices. It is primarily used for penetration testing to discover unauthorized access points, outdated firmware, and weak credentials. 1. Key Capabilities
Device Discovery: Scans IP ranges to find routers, cameras, and servers with enabled remote access.
Credential Recovery: Attempts to match login/password pairs from built-in standard lists or by exploiting specific firmware bugs.
Wireless Auditing: Supports 802.11a/b/g/n standards to reveal SSID, encryption methods, and network keys.
Vulnerability Testing: Includes support for WPA/WPA2 brute-forcing, WPS PIN audits, and Pixie Dust attacks. 2. Official Download & Safety Information
There is no centralized "official" website for Router Scan, as development has been semi-discontinued by the original author.
Safe Sources: The tool is often found in specialized security forums or community-maintained archives like GitHub repositories.
Security Warning: Because it is a penetration testing tool, many antivirus programs will flag RouterScan.exe as a "Potentially Unwanted Program" (PUP) or malware. Use caution and only download from reputable community links to avoid actual malicious variants. 3. How to Use on Windows 10
Preparation: Download the archive and extract it. If prompted for a password, it is commonly 12345.
Launch: Run RouterScan.exe. On Windows 10, you may need to Run as Administrator to allow the program to interface with your network adapters.
Set IP Range: Enter the target IP range (e.g., 192.168.1.0/24) in the scan module.
Configure Scan: Choose between the main module (password guessing) or specific exploits like HNAP 1.0 for faster vulnerability checking.
Analyze Results: Successful results will appear in a table showing the device model, WAN IP, and retrieved credentials. 4. Legal Disclaimer
Router Scan should only be used on your own hardware or networks where you have explicit permission to perform security testing. Unauthorized access to third-party networks is illegal.

5.1 False Positives/Negatives As a "legacy" tool, Router Scan 2.60 contains an outdated database of router signatures. Modern routers using HTML5 interfaces or Single Page Application (SPA) architectures may not be identified correctly. Reliance on this tool alone provides a false sense of security in a modern network containing current-generation hardware.
5.2 Ethical Use The software possesses dual-use potential. While valuable for auditing, the ease of use makes it a frequent tool for malicious actors seeking to compromise home routers. Use of Router Scan 2.60 on Windows 10 or any platform must be strictly limited to networks owned by the user or where explicit written permission has been granted.
5.3 Windows Defender and Antivirus Because Router Scan sends numerous authentication attempts in a short period, it exhibits behavior characteristic of a "Brute Force" attack. Endpoint Detection and Response (EDR) systems on Windows 10 will likely terminate the process or block network traffic. Security professionals must establish temporary lab environments or specific firewall rules to conduct audits without triggering local security mechanisms.
